COAST invites everyone to be part of a carnival of wheels, rigs, wings, and feet! Ride your bike, skate around, take a stroll, roll through, and check things out – COAST will have live music, performances, lots of food to eat, and artsy activities.

On September 15, everyone is invited to this free city celebration of a more people-powered and sustainable Santa Monica where they can showcase their favorite real or imaginary car-free way of getting around. In addition to the two miles of car-free streets filled with roaming musicians, hands-on activities and an assortment of participatory classes, the event will be a pageant of attendees’ creativity.

Free, artist-led workshops in early September will provide inspiration and materials to create and decorate costumes, conveyances, walking pieces or devices. People are also welcomed to decorate on their own or collaborate with friends, family and neighbors to create a larger than life moving installation that will be featured the day of the event. Attendees will bring, wear, or ride their creations to the streets on event day, where there will be opportunities to win prizes for creativity and innovation.

WHERE: The event will be held on more than two miles of car-free streets in and around Downtown Santa Monica, including Ocean Ave. from Wilshire Blvd. to Colorado Ave., Colorado Esplanade from 5th St. to and including the Pier, and Main St. from Colorado Ave. to Pier Ave.
